Notes DENWICK (DETACHED) GREENSFIELD NU 11 SE 10/86 Greensfield Farmhouse, with attached wall to north GV II House and attached wall. Rear block of house late C17, remodelled with extension to south in late C18 or early C19, front block added in second quarter of C19; wall probably C18. Front block and wall squared stone, rear parts rubble; tooled-and-margined quoins and dressings. Welsh slate roofs with some stacks rebuilt in brick on old bases; synthetic blue slates on part of south extension. Front (east) elevation 2 storeys, 3 bays, symmetrical. Chamfered plinth. 3 steps up to central part-glazed 6-panel door; 12-pane sashes, some renewed, in chamfered surrounds with slightly-projecting sills; sloped eaves cornice. Coped gables; end stacks. Set back to left is south extension with 8-pane sash and C20 casement on ground floor, and 4-pane sash above, in older chamfered surrounds. Set back to right is tall flat-coped wall with part-glazed flush- panelled door. Rear elevation shows blocked door with flat-pointed monolithic head, and varied fenestration including three 12-pane sashes on 1st floor. To left are pent outbuildings with boarded doors backing onto the attached wall; to right the south extension whose projecting gabled single-storey wing has renewed casement in older chamfered surround; on far right attached outbuilding range (q.v.). Interior: 6-panel doors, folding panelled shutters; dog-leg stair with stick balusters, moulded handrail and newels. , Facts
